2. 3 Detector
The results of 3 detectors are displayed in vibration level meter and 2 detectors are displayed in
sound level meter simultaneously. Only the data of the selected detector are displayed and stored. For
example, if you want to measure acceleration in vibration level meter, you can select only a detector
like [Fig. IV-2-7]. And if you want to measure Leq in sound level meter, you can select only a
detector like [Fig
.
IV-2-9]. And [Fig. VI-2-8], [Fig. VI-2-10] is shown the activated display window.
The options of each detector are listed vertically as shown in [Fig. VI-2-7] and [Fig. VI-2-9].
RealWave supports various units with gravity acceleration(g) and decibel(dB) (see [Fig. IV-2-11] and
[Fig. IV-2-12]).
